Kampfer et al., J Biol Chem 2001
:
Protein kinase C isoforms involved in the transcriptional
activation of
cyclin D1 by transforming
Ha-Ras ... The present investigations revealed that
cyclin D1 induction by transforming
Ha-Ras is MEK- and Rac dependent and requires the PKC isotypes epsilon, lambda, and zeta, but not cPKC-alpha ... This conclusion is based on observations indicating that
cyclin D1 induction by transforming
Ha-Ras was depressed in a dose dependent manner by PD98059, a selective inhibitor of the mitogen activated kinase kinase MEK-1, demonstrating that Ha-Ras employs extracellular signal regulated kinases ( ERKs ) for signal transmission to the cyclin D1 promoter

Albanese et al., J Biol Chem 1995
:
Transforming
p21ras mutants and c-Ets-2
activate the
cyclin D1 promoter through distinguishable regions ... Site directed mutagenesis of AP-1-like sequences at -954 abolished
p21ras dependent activation of
cyclin D1 expression ... The
activation of
cyclin D1 transcription by
p21ras provides evidence for cross-talk between the p21ras and cell cycle regulatory pathways
